converting from cable drive speedo to VSS
i am trying to find out how to convert to VSS in my 84 TA... i have the little yellow buffer and 140 speedo from an 88GTA TPI car...
i need wireing diagrams for both the 88 tpi speedo setup... and the 84 Guage cluster...
i am probably going to need the pigtails for the 88 guage cluster and the buffer as well...
any help is appreciated...
thanks,
Chris

chris, go to the library and get the wiring diagrams from the motor manuals for each year, the library wont let you take the books home but you can make copies which is better cause you dont have to worry about not getting dirty finger prints in the book.
Take them home, study them then figure out where yours are coming from and where you need to go to. Sounds like a lot of work since the VSS is read by the computer and the cruise control. Good luck
